#2CC33D Hex Color Code

#2CC33D

The Hexadecimal Color #2CC33D is a contrast shade of Lime Green. #2CC33D RGB value is rgb(44, 195, 61). RGB Color Model of #2CC33D consists of 17% red, 76% green and 23% blue. HSL color Mode of #2CC33D has 127°(degrees) Hue, 63% Saturation and 47% Lightness. #2CC33D color has an wavelength of 540.03704n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#2CC33D is #33CC66.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#2CC33D is #3B4. The Closest Color to #2CC33D is #32CD32. Official Name of #2CC33D Hex Code is Harlequin.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#2CC33D is 77 Cyan 0 Magenta 69 Yellow 24 Black and #2CC33D CMY is 77, 0, 69.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#2CC33D is hsl(127,63,47,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(127, 77, 76).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#2CC33D is 21.39, 39.9, 10.99.
Hex8 Value of #2CC33D is #2CC33DFF. Decimal Value of #2CC33D is 2933565 and Octal Value of #2CC33D is 13141475. Binary Value of #2CC33D is 101100, 11000011, 111101 and Android of #2CC33D is 4281123645 / 0xff2cc33d.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#2CC33D is 0.296, 0.552, 0.552 and YIQ Color Space of #2CC33D is 134.575, -46.9267, -73.6373.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#2CC33D is 31.03, 52.75, 11.41.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#2CC33D is 69.4, -63.96, 54.12.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#2CC33D is 69.4, -60.25, 73.7.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#2CC33D is 69.4, 83.78, 139.76. Hunter Lab variable of #2CC33D is 63.17, -50.1, 33.9.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#2CC33D

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
